From: MYC promotes fibroblast osteogenesis by regulating ALP and BMP2 to participate in ectopic ossification of ankylosing spondylitis

MYC promoted fibroblast transdifferentiation by upregulating ALP and BMP2. a Fibroblasts were infected with negative control lentivirus (NC) and MYC knockdown lentivirus (MYC-KD) and cultured in ODM for 10 or 20 days. The expression levels of the transcription factor MYC and osteogenic genes were measured by q-PCR (n = 4). b ALP was stained in fibroblasts cultured in ODM from NC and MYC-KD groups on D20, shown in the culture dish (upper panel) and under the microscope (lower panel). Scale bar = 200 µm. c Levels of mineralization in fibroblasts were measured in NC and MYC-KD groups on D20 by OsteoImageTM Mineralization Assay, shown in light field (upper panel) and fluorescent light (lower panel) microscopically. Scale bar = 100 µm. d The interactions between the transcription factor MYC and osteogenic genes were confirmed by ChIP, and representative gels of the amplified promoters of ALP and BMP2 are shown in the left panel. The grouping of gels/blots was cropped from different gels. No high contrast (overexposure) of blots was performed. Fold enrichment of ALP and BMP2 was calculated over negative control mouse IgG (right panel). Values are reported as the mean ± SEM. *p < 0.05. **p < 0.01
